What should I do and do I have a bench warrant or warrant if I fail to turn myself in?

Asked on May 18th, 2017 on Criminal Law - California
More details to this question:
I was sentenced 10 years ago to turn myself in. I didn’t. it was a misdemeanor forgery. Do I still have to do the time after 10 years?
Report Abuse

1 ANSWER

You should hire a lawyer to go to court to recall the warrant. A lawyer can do this without you present if the underlying charge is a misdemeanor, so it is less risky for you.
